‘Healthy Family Healthy Community’ Event To Give Guardians Free Access To Marketplace, Medicaid, Navigators, More

By Quinn O’Hara

On June 6, from 4-7pm, Grow Clay County and several community partners will gather on the Clay County Courthouse Square to provide families free assistance in signing up for Medicaid, Head Start, EBT, SNAP, and many other programs.

Grow Clay County’s Marketplace Navigator Tracy Myers said that a large number of families have recently been taken off of Medicaid and have had problems acquiring medication for their children. Myers said that the event aims to address these and similar problems by providing free assistance to local families.
